NATIVE Gold
This very visible, somewhat flattened nugget of Native Gold, comes from an extremely remote part of Alaska on the fringes of the Arctic Circle. The Rhode Island Creek mine in Hot Springs Mining District started during the 1930s with small-scale hydraulic mining operations and continued on and off until the 1990s. The Gold was found upon bedrock and within cracks in the bedrock. Specimens from this area are exceptionally rare and this 22 gram nugget is especially fine, reaching 5.6 cm in length. Ex Siber and Siber collection.
